Analysis of Pumakit Linux Rootkit Malware
Title: New Pumakit Rootkit Malware Threatens Linux Systems: What You Need to Know
Introduction
Threat actors are increasingly targeting Linux systems with the newly discovered Pumakit rootkit malware, raising significant security concerns for users and organizations alike. This sophisticated malware facilitates covert privilege escalation intrusions, allowing attackers to gain unauthorized access to sensitive information. According to a report from BleepingComputer, the Pumakit rootkit exploits vulnerabilities within Linux, making it a critical issue that Linux administrators must address promptly.
Understanding the Pumakit Rootkit Malware
The Pumakit rootkit operates by initially deploying a component known as the cron dropper. This dropper executes two payloads: ‘/memfd:tgt’ and ‘/memfd:wpn’. The primary function of the ‘/memfd:tgt’ payload is to launch the ‘puma.ko’ loadable kernel module (LKM) rootkit. Notably, this rootkit only activates after confirming a secure boot status and conducting kernel symbol scanning.
Key Features of the Pumakit Rootkit
- Privilege Escalation: Pumakit utilizes over a dozen syscalls and kernel functions to escalate privileges and execute commands covertly.
- Obfuscation Techniques: The rootkit obscures its malicious activities, making detection challenging for security tools.
- Kernel Compatibility: Unlike modern rootkits designed for kernel versions 5.7 and above, Pumakit does not use kprobes, indicating it targets older kernel versions.
Expert Insights
Elastic Security researchers Remco Sprooten and Ruben Groenewoud have highlighted that the rootkit’s manipulation of system behavior is rooted in its use of the syscall table and reliance on the kallsyms_lookup_name()
function for symbol resolution. This characteristic underscores the need for Linux users to remain vigilant and proactive in their cybersecurity measures.
Mitigating Risks from Pumakit
To protect against potential Pumakit rootkit intrusions, consider implementing the following strategies:
- Regular System Updates: Ensure your Linux systems are up to date with the latest security patches.
- Monitoring and Detection: Utilize advanced monitoring tools to detect unusual system behavior and rootkit signatures.
- Educate Users: Train users about the risks associated with malware and safe computing practices.
For further reading on malware threats and cybersecurity measures, check out Elastic Security’s report and BleepingComputer’s coverage on Linux vulnerabilities.
Conclusion
The emergence of the Pumakit rootkit malware underscores the evolving landscape of cyber threats targeting Linux systems. As attackers continue to develop sophisticated techniques, it is crucial for Linux users to stay informed and implement robust security measures. Share your thoughts on this developing story and explore our related articles for more on cybersecurity best practices.